In the morning of November 15, 2021, the house of Bartolo Cantillo Romero was surrounded by police, forces of State security and rapid response brigades. This people, unidentified at the scene, broke the door and registered his house, stealing personal equipment and belongings, which haven't been returned. After that they took Bartolo and took him to locality of Yaya in the police unit, for more than 24 hours he was tortured on a cell without water, food, mattress, and medical or legal assistance. When he was released, they told him he would be under house arrest, and would be processed for disobedience; that's what the officer Sergio assured, who slapped him on his face and threatened "we are going to disappear you". These types of actions were committed against activists all over the country, just because they attended a peaceful rally demanding the end of the repression, claiming for no violence and freedom for political prisoners.
